Presumably the > 'access_ok()' macro is used to check addresses which were (originally) > provided by a user program's system call. > > Carsten, are you saying that if such an address is set to say 2**41 in > a CPU supporting 40-bit user virtual addresses, that the kernel will > crash? Yes, that's the case. It's been a while since I fixed it locally, but if I ran something like crashme, I could end up, in a situation where the kernel tries (on the behalf of the user) to access an address like 2**41 in a CPU supporting 40-bit user virtual addresses, which generate an address error and because we are in kernel mode we die. > > If so, that seems to require a fix, even if we don't know a very > efficient one.
